JOSEPH WILLIAM "JOE" HERBOLD
Funeral services for Joseph William Herbold will be held at 11 a.m. Monday, June 21 at Sacred Heart Catholic Church in Newton, with burial at the Colfax Cemetery in Colfax, Iowa.

Joseph William "Joe" Herbold, the son of William Joseph and Mary Ceclia Maher Herbold, was born December 17, 1921 in Des Moines, Iowa. Joe was a lifelong resident of Jasper County. He attended Colfax Country School and graduated from Dowling High School in Des Moines, where he was an All-State Tackle.

On April 15, 1944, Joe was united in marriage with Lucille Ward. Joe loved the land and enjoyed farming. He was very proud of his Century Farm. Joe was a devoted Dowling supporter. He enjoyed going to the Lake of the Woods, camping and raising tomatoes. Joe was always thinking and writing about the genealogy and history of his family and Jasper County. He was a devout Catholic and a friend to everyone. His smile and the twinkle in his eye made him very approachable and easy to talk to.

Lucille died on November 15, 1991. After Lucille's death Joe found a friend in Marjorie Cross and on January 30, 1993 they were married. With this union came a new family and he loved being "Grandpa Joe". Joe was a member of Sacred Heart Catholic Church; Jasper County Farm Bureau; the Newton Elks Lodge; and the Newton Moose Lodge.

Death came to Joe at the age of 82, on Thursday, June 17, 2004 at Park Centre Health Care in Newton. He was preceded in death by his parents; his first wife, Lucille; and his brother, Gerald.

Those left to honor Joe's memory include his wife, Marjorie Herbold of Newton; stepchildren, Darrell Cross, Diane Hansen and Susan Mooers; 15 grandchildren; 14
great-grandchildren; several brothers-in-law and sisters-in-law; and 17 special nieces and nephews.

Visitation with family is from 6:30 to 9 p.m. Sunday at the church, where a public prayer services will be held at 7:30 p.m. In lieu of flowers, memorials may be made to Sacred Heart Catholic Church in Newton or Hospice of Jasper
County.

Obituary from the June 20, 2004, issue of The Des Moines Register
